| What does it take for a teaming experience to be successful? What is the most efficient way of planning a collaborative project? Three teachers who have a variety of experience in teaming methods explore how technology makes the perfect partner in such collaborations. An art teacher, social studies teacher, and English teacher will first show video samples of their teaming projects. Through the teaching tool of "imovie" and the metaphor of storyboarding, the teachers will then demonstrate how to create a successful teaming project. Participants will follow a protocol and use storyboarding elements to create a plan for a teaming experience that will work at their schools. |
